As a national bamboo and rattan research institution rooted in China and facing the world, ICBR mainly carries out research projects in bio-resources preservation, cultivation, improvement, processing and utilization with five key research areas, namely biomass materials, genetic science, bio resources chemistry, resource cultivation and physiological/ecological studies and green economy. Since its establishment, ICBR has taken part in over 300 highly fruitful projects. The Research and Demonstration on Crucial Manufacture Technology of Bamboo Engineering Materials and the Establishment and application of mechanical characterization technology system for plant cell wall directed and completed by the ICBR won the first prize and the second prize of National Scientific and Technological Progress Award respectively; in 2013, the ICBR successfully  decoded the whole genome of bamboo and drew the world’s first “Sketch Map of the Whole Genome of Moso Bamboo”; in 2018, the ICBR decoded the whole genome data of two species of rattan and released the latest high precision moso bamboo genome data; ICBR successfully developed a high-performance bamboo-wood composite material meeting requirements of wind power blade; the ICBR made great breakthrough in terms of modern bamboo and wood structure construction technologies, achieving domestication of key materials.

Currently, ICBR is researching 19 national projects including Integration and Demonstration of Bamboo Resource Whole Industrial Chain Value-added and Efficiency-added Technologies, Innovative Research on Key Technology of High Value-added Processing of Bamboo Material and Research on Key Technology of High Efficient Nurturing Bamboo Resource under the key R&D plan in the 13th Five-year Plan Period as well as Pit Characteristics of Bamboo Material and Way of Moso Bamboo’s Dof Transcription Factor Regulating Flowering and Its Molecular Regulating Mechanism under the NSFC.
